// PURPOSE
|
|
// Maps each script to the conf subsections that configure it, parses those fields into
|
|
// form definitions, and writes edits back to the conf file. This is what lets the
|
|
// scheduler page edit a script's settings without the user opening master.conf.
|
|
//
|
|
// DESIGN PRINCIPLES
|
|
// Section headers in the conf are the schema.
|
|
// The map keys off the literal `# ━━━ Name ━━━` and `# ── Name ──` headers already in
|
|
// the conf files. Documentation structure and form structure are the same thing, so a
|
|
// new setting placed under an existing header appears in the UI with no code change.
|
|
//
|
|
// Edits are surgical, never a rewrite.
|
|
// Only the changed lines are replaced. Comments, ordering, spacing and every unrelated
|
|
// value survive untouched — these files are hand-maintained and heavily commented, and
|
|
// a regenerating writer would destroy that.
|
|
//
|
|
// Structure only; values are not validated.
|
|
// Consistent with conf_upgrade.sh, this reconciles shape and leaves correctness to the
|
|
// consuming script.
|
|
//
|
|
// OPERATIONAL SAFEGUARDS
|
|
// An unmatched section yields no fields rather than a wrong write.
|
|
// If the named subsection is not found the field list comes back empty and nothing is
|
|
// written. Guessing at a target line in a conf file is how an unrelated setting gets
|
|
// overwritten.
|
|
//
|
|
// Writes are confined to the parsed line range.
|
|
// Each field carries the exact line it came from, so a write cannot land outside the
|
|
// subsection it was read from.
|
|
//
|
|
// EXPORTS
|
|
// vv_conf_has_sections() does this script have an editable conf section
|
|
// vv_conf_parse_subsection() fields within one named subsection
|
|
// vv_conf_all_groups() every mapped group
|
|
// vv_conf_fields_for_script() form definition for one script
|
|
// vv_conf_write_changes() apply edits back to the conf file
|
|
//
|
|
// CONFIGURATION
|
|
// CONF_DIR master.conf and host*.conf are the read and write targets
|
